The Philosophy of Minimalism

Minimalism is more than just decluttering; it’s a mindset. It involves intentional choices where each item serves a purpose or brings joy. This conscious approach helps eliminate stress and enriches your daily routine.

Discover Your ‘Why’

Begin with identifying your core intentions. Why do you want a minimalist space? Reflect on how simplicity might enhance your life. This clarity will keep you motivated through the process.

Effective Decluttering Strategies

Let’s delve into actionable steps to declutter your home:

  • Start Small: Choose one room or area and dedicate a short time daily to it.
  • One-In, One-Out Rule: To prevent future clutter, adopt a habit of exchanging new items for old ones.
  • Sentimental Sorting: Keep only the most cherished mementos and let go of the rest.

Organizational Systems That Work

Creating systems is key to maintaining an organized home. Consider these:

  • 📦 Labeling: Clearly label storage solutions to easily find items.
  • 🧺 Zone Designation: Assign each area a specific function to prevent clutter overflow.
  • 🧘 Mindful Arrangements: Arrange items to evoke relaxation and ease of access.

Mindful Habits for Sustained Peace

The journey doesn’t end with organization. Build routines that perpetuate order and mindfulness:

  • Daily Check-ins: Spend a few minutes each day tidying.
  • Monthly Evaluations: Regularly assess and adjust your space as needed.
  • Intentional Purchases: Buy with purpose, focusing on quality over quantity.

FAQs on Minimalist Home Organization

  • Q: How do I start decluttering a packed house?
    A: Begin with one small area at a time, like a drawer, to avoid feeling overwhelmed.
  • Q: How often should I reevaluate my home organization?
    A: Aim for a monthly review. It helps maintain the balance and makes necessary adjustments easier.
  • Q: Is minimalism cost-effective?
    A: Yes, focusing on fewer and higher quality items eventually leads to less expenditure over time.
